Web20 de mar. de 2024 · According to our friends at Southern Living, using a metal spoon is the best and safest way to open a can without a can opener. Here’s how to do it: On a stable surface (like your kitchen counter), use one hand to hold the can in place and the other to hold the spoon. Place the tip of the spoon on the inner edge of the top of the can. chili\u0027s cheese fries at home https://arcobalenocervia.com

WebCan Opener Notables. 1858 – Ezra Warner patented the first can opener 1870 – William Lyman invented the rotating wheel opener 1956 – Udico produced the first popular electric can opener 1966 – Ermal Fraze invented the pull-open can A can opener, simply understood, is a device that eases the process of cutting into a metal can.
